Transaction 37e2a899270e36e73a21ac25631d685b23b199029bbad697185ff1b0035d9a7e
1 Input
1 Output
-
37e2a899270e36e73a21ac25631d685b23b199029bbad697185ff1b0035d9a7e:0
- value
- 424866
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 3f526f44356eb40f552969323fec78dcb8f1f2d86be661353aff46a785a0c7df
- address
- bc1p8afx73p4d66q74ffdyerlmrcmju0rukcd0nxzdf6lar20pdqcl0st75ttz